876 Aufrufe
in Tabellenkalkulation von
Hallo Zusammen,

bis jetzt habe ich mit diesem Makro eine Datei gespeichert und nie ein Problem gehabt.

Sub Speichern()

ActiveWorkbook.SaveAs Filename:="J:\Schichtberichte\2022\Schichtbericht " & Format(Date, "YYYY.MM.DD") & ".xlsm"

End Sub

Seit kurzem erscheint die Meldung: Laufzeitfehler '1004' Die Methode 'SaveAs' für das Objekt Workboo ist fehlgeschlagen.

Ich benutze Excel 365

Im Voraus schon mal vielen Dank

6 Antworten

0 Punkte
von gmg-cc Mitglied (338 Punkte)
Moin Moin,

ich sehe auch keinen Fehler im Code (lief ja nach deiner Angabe bislang auch).

Was du versuchen kannst: Packe den Pfad und Filename in eine Variable und nutze diese bem SaveAs. Ich glaube aber nicht, dass das viel bewirkt. - Was aber noch interessant wäre: Was passiert, wenn di die Datei händisch am Wunschort speicherst?

Beste Grüße
Günther
0 Punkte
von flupo Profi (17.9k Punkte)
Ohne dein Umfeld zu kennen, ist die Frage schwer zu beantworten.

Mir fallen spontan folgende mögliche Fehlerursachen ein:

- J: ist ein Laufwerk, das noch nicht korrekt eingebunden ist bzw. für das keine Schreibrechte bestehen.

- Auf dem Laufwerk J: fehlt der Pfad \Schichtberichte\2022\. Der Ordner 2022 muss vorhanden sein.

Gruß Flupo
0 Punkte
von
Hallo Günther,

Hallo Flupo,

ich habe nochmals alles kontrolliert. Es liegt am Speicherort. Wenn ich auf einem anderen Netzwerk Laufwerk speichern möchte ist das kein Problem. Auch das direkt speichern ist möglich. Das Problem mus dan unsere IT-Abteilung lösen.

Danke für die schnellen Antworten.

Gruß

CW
0 Punkte
von nighty Experte (6.6k Punkte)
Bearbeitet von nighty
Hallo Community

Noch 2 Versuche!

1) Statt Laufwersbuchstaben Laufwerksnamen nutzen z.b. im Netz  \\rechnername\ordner\
oder

2) Neue Mappe anlegen und dort dann das Makro starten/testen

Eine Prüfung auf Laufwerk wie Pfad ob Sie existieren waere manchmal auch angebracht!

Gruß Nighty
0 Punkte
von
Hallo Nighty,

die IT- Abteilung hat sich der Sache angenommen da es ein Netzwerkproblem mit dem Laufwerk ist.

Gruß

CW
0 Punkte
von
Hallo Zusammen,

ich Danke allen die sich um eine Lösung bemüht haben. Der Fehler wurde gefunden. Ein Mitarbeiter hat den Ordnernamen geändert, was mir leider nicht direkt aufgefallen ist.

Nochmals Danke an alle

Gruß

CW

Deine Antwort

Dein angezeigter Name (optional):
Datenschutz: Deine Email-Adresse benutzen wir ausschließlich, um dir Benachrichtigungen zu schicken. Es gilt unsere Datenschutzerklärung.
Anti-Spam-Captcha:
Bitte logge dich ein oder melde dich neu an, um das Anti-Spam-Captcha zu vermeiden.
...